Philco 620B toner colors and clear finish
#7

For a newbie, squirting from rattle cans, THE MOST important tip is - - DO NOT put it on too heavy.

The reflex is to paint the toner is if it were - paint. It is not (well it is but-). It is to give tone to the finish. In the case of the "classic" you should be able to see through the color (tone). Uneven is better than too dark. You can put on more later.

In the case of the solid colors (tone), some are used heavily such as VD brown. Which makes trim almost black. BUT this too may be too heavy. Being able to see the grain or shade just a section makes for a good finish.

The GE below is a good example. It does not have any nice veneer on the front. Even the bird's eye is faux (I painted it back on). So all of the shading is done with toner - by airbrush, in this case.

   

Ron, and anybody who likes refinishing should get a compressor/paint gun - and probably an airbrush. Stay away from Harbor F. Tools.
